Ogunbote Vows Shooting Stars Will Rebound After First Loss in Nine Matches
Shooting Stars head coach, Gbenga Ogunbote, remains optimistic that his team will recover from their 2-0 defeat to Kwara United in the Nigeria Premier Football League (NPFL).
This loss marked Shooting Stars' first setback in nine league matches, ending an impressive unbeaten run. The result also meant they missed an opportunity to narrow the gap on league leaders Remo Stars, who maintain a comfortable lead at the top of the table.
Despite the disappointment, Coach Ogunbote expressed confidence in his players' ability to regroup and regain their form in upcoming fixtures.
Ogunbote admitted that the defeat was just a temporary setback.
“This is just a temporary setback. We need to pick up the pieces and take the positives from it,” he told the club's media.
“You see, sometimes, when you do not manage success, you pay a price, and sometimes, when you taste defeat and are able to realize why you were defeated, you can bounce back.
“All we need to do is bounce back by picking up our pieces, making the necessary corrections, and moving on.”
Shooting Stars will be away to Heartland in their next league game on Sunday.
